The Imām Abū Ḥanīfah: Is He Excused?
This video examines the scholarly consensus regarding al-Imām Abū Ḥanīfah and his legal rulings on nikāḥ al-taḥlīl. It features insights from S͟hayk͟h Taqī al-Dīn, who investigated whether the foundational scholars of the Ḥanafī school were aware of the specific prophetic prohibitions against this practice.
The discussion clarifies that:
The S͟hayk͟h found no record of the relevant ḥadīth in the primary texts of Abū Ḥanīfah, Abū Yūsuf, or Muḥammad ibn al-Ḥasan.
The Imāms are excused and rewarded for their ijtihād because the evidence had not reached them.
A "sin of imitation" (taqlīd) occurs when a person follows a ruling they know contradicts an authentic ḥadīth that has reached them.
The content serves as a defense of the great imāms while emphasizing the necessity of following established prophetic guidance once it is known.
